AutoTools usually go for ~$50, so if it was in good shape it would have at least been worth trying to bargain with the guy.  I have seen them go cheaper than that (In fact, I have one that ran about $16 if I remember rightly) but it has no sheath and is a bit dinged up.

As a collector, or possibly for re-sale I'd suggest grabbing it, but if you plan to use it, keep walking.  It really is a useless hunk of crap... I know, I have two of them! :P
